Torrhen Karstark, affectionately called Torr by his sister Alys, is the youngest son of Lord Rickard Karstark of Karhold.[1] In the television adaptation Game of Thrones he is portrayed by Tyrone McElhennon.
Recent Events
A Game of Thrones
Torrhen accompanies his father and his two brothers Harrion and Eddard to Winterfell when Robb Stark calls his banners.[2] He is a member of Robb's personal guard during the battle in the Whispering Wood. Torrhen and Eddard are both slain by Ser Jaime Lannister during the battle.[3]
